Sarnia driver with smashed windshield charged with impaired

A Sarnia woman accused of driving impaired with a smashed windshield in Stratford is facing drug charges.

Stratford police said witnesses saw a black Acura driving erratically at around 2 p.m. Tuesday.

Police stopped the vehicle near Downie Street and Ontario Street and later arrested the driver for drug impaired operation and possession of a Schedule 1 substance.

The 35-year-old Sarnia woman underwent a drug recognition evaluation at police headquarters.

She was released from custody and is to appear in court May 31, 2021.
